AI patients, real practice: exploring the use of AI-simulated patients to support primary healthcare training for combat medical technicians

Introduction Combat Medical Technicians (CMTs) are central to military primary care but have limited opportunity for clinical exposure. Simulated patients offer a controlled method to maintain clinical currency. Advances in conversational artificial intelligence (AI) enable realistic and interactive simulated consultations. We present our evaluation of the feasibility, acceptability and educational impact of AI-simulated patients for CMT training. Methods Five military primary care simulated patients were develo…

Evaluation of Differential Diagnosis of Odontogenic Lesions in Cone Beam Computed Tomography Images Using Radiomics-Based Machine Learning

Objective This study aimed to evaluate the structural characteristics of mandibular alveolar bone in patients with Type 1 diabetes mellitus (T1DM), Type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M), and systemically healthy controls using panoramic radiography-based radiomic analysis combined with machine learning algorithms. Materials and methods A total of 225 panoramic radiographs (75 T1DM, 75 T2DM, 75 healthy controls) were retrospectively analyzed. ROIs were segmented from eight anatomical mandibular segments per subject, an…

Optimal Initialization Scale for Neural Networks With Locally Quadratic Loss Landscapes: An SGD Dynamics Perspective

Stochastic gradient descent (SGD), one of the most fundamental optimization algorithms in machine learning (ML), can be recast through a continuous-time approximation as a Fokker-Planck equation for Langevin dynamics, a viewpoint that has motivated many theoretical studies. Within this framework, we study the relationship between the quasi-stationary distribution derived from this equation and the initial distribution through the Kullback-Leibler (KL) divergence. As the quasi-steady-state distribution depends on…

The Rise and Fall of the Artificial State by Jill Lepore review – an ominous warning of tech takeover

Pulitzer prize-winning US historian Jill Lepore’s new book addresses the threat posed to liberal democracy by artificial intelligence. According to Lepore, the extraordinary power of private tech companies led by men whose priorities may not align with the wellbeing of the Earth or its inhabitants is set to destroy civilisation as we know it. Lepore’s concept of the Artificial State is capacious. It includes both a fantasy desired by a select few and a reality that is already with us. The fantasy is of an atomis…
